just a side note if you do readjust your valve gappings, it's really easy on the 22RE, SOHC and all you need to do is take off some of the vaccum hoses above the cover, unscrew the bolts on the valvecover, take a puddy knive and slide it under the valve cover and above the seal and loosen it that way. Be careful not to scratch the smooth part under the valve cover. And readjusting my valves gave me about another 4 miles to the gallon. Really helps my mpg but nothing noticable on the performance end.
